over the years, charles has steadily gained weight. his doctor informed him that he is now in the obese category. to encourage charles to make healthier choices, his doctor explained to him the risks associated with obesity. what risks might charless doctor have discussed with him? check all that apply. increased chance of heart disease increased healthcare costs increased life span decreased chance of stroke decreased quality of life decreased chance of certain cancers

Answer

Brief Explanations:

Obesity is linked to higher heart - disease risk and decreased quality of life. Healthcare costs can rise due to obesity - related conditions. It doesn't increase lifespan, decrease stroke risk, or decrease cancer risk.

Answer:

  • increased chance of heart disease
  • increased healthcare costs
  • decreased quality of life
